On Sep. 20, Marvel released the trailer for its newest series, WandaVision. The trailer begins by resembling an older black and white film style as characters Wanda and Vision are shown entering their suburban home after they have been married. They are initially dressed in clothing that is indicative of older decades like the 1950s. For some fans, it is clear that these two superheroes are trying to fit in with the stereotypical suburban lifestyle of that time period, at least at first. They do daily activities like going to work and hosting dinner parties with the neighbors. However, in efforts not to raise suspicion about their superhuman powers, Wanda changes Vision’s appearance as he heads off to work so that he can look more human. She even states in the trailer, “This is our home now, I want us to fit in.”

However, not everything is as black and white as it seems. About halfway through the trailer, there is a stark shift as the video moves from black and white to color and the picture becomes more clear. Wanda and Vision’s clothing becomes more modern and they are shown depicting styles from different decades. In the trailer, both Wanda and Vision seem confused about how it is possible that their world is changing so drastically around them. 

One big question still remains: how is Vision’s appearance in the show possible? In Infinity War, a previous Marvel movie, Vision had been killed by Thanos, the overarching villain of the plot. So how is it that he is supposed to be one of the main characters in a new series? Is he still dead or has he been resurrected? While normally the latter would be out of the question, it has been made abundantly clear by Marvel that we don’t know the full extent of Wanda’s powers. She has already proven that she has the ability to manipulate time and space, as can be seen in Avengers: Age of Ultron when she gets into the minds of the original avengers and makes them see their worst nightmares. It would not be out of the question to think that she had resurrected her dead boyfriend in order to be with him in this new world that she has created, some fans argue. In fact, some fans think she might have created this new world without even realizing it in order to cope with her loss when Vision had died. She may not realize that this world she has made is not real, but is only a figment of her own imagination.

But what will this mean for the rest of the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U)? Many fans agree that people can’t go around creating new universes without any repercussions, especially in the MCU where everything is always interconnected. However, Marvel is known for setting up plotlines years in advance. This WandaVision series further introduces the ideas of the manipulation of time and space, and a world with multiple different universes could be the foundation that leads into one of Marvel’s later movies,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ness, which is set to be released sometime after the WandaVision series.
